Statement from American Electric Power

AEP forcefully condemns the violence that happened at the U.S. Capitol and the divisive actions that led up to it. As a nation, a company and individuals, we need to focus our energy on building unity and addressing the challenges we face together. AEP has paused all political contributions and will be reviewing our criteria for supporting candidates and organizations in the future

American Electric Power Spokesperson, Tammy Ridout

While we provide the total sum of funds raised, individual donation data below focuses on individuals and organizations already listed in the Insurrection Index. Donation data on this record is as of 06/2022 and sourced from public FEC donation data. Contributions made by the companies displayed on this tracker were made exclusively through their respective Political Action Committees. Contributions to individuals reflect contributions directly to their respective campaign committees and leadership PACs. *Contribution record includes donations to the candidate’s leadership PAC.
